Add 4/90 and 18/24
4/90 + 18/24 is 143/180.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 90 and 24 is 360
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 360 - For the 1st fraction, since 90 × 4 = 360,
4/90 = 4 × 4/90 × 4 = 16/360 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 24 × 15 = 360,
18/24 = 18 × 15/24 × 15 = 270/360 - Add the two like fractions:
16/360 + 270/360 = 16 + 270/360 = 286/360 - 286/360 simplified gives 143/180
- So, 4/90 + 18/24 = 143/180
